Hello, I am new to Vega Strike. I'm using the V0.5.0 version. When playing without a joystick, my ship was fine. Once I added my Logitech Wingman Force 3D force feedback joystick, from the moment I launched my ship went into a death roll. No input from the stick or keyboard would stop this continuous roll. When I engage autopilot, the ship stops rolling, but once I get too close to the target for autopilot and it re-engages manual control, there we go again continuously rolling to the right. I found a joystick config page, but not only was my stick not listed, I only saw instructions on how to change >this button makes it do>this key function. I didn't see anything about how to fix my rolling problem. Any advice would be greatly appreciated. Dunno if I'll be of any help, but 2 possible things come to mind:

1. a need for calibration, in case your joystick has its own program to do it.

2. a wrong default assignment of the joystick axes; try to move your throttle to different positions and see if your rolling changes, as in some cases the roll and throttle axes of the default config are reversed.

If this is the case, I'm sorry but you'll have to do something geeky: manually change your vegastrike.config file with an editor.
A text editor is fine if you don't make mistakes, an editor that understands xml syntax would be much better.

Hello - I also have a Logitech and had a similar problem. here's how I fixed it :-)

If I may offer a test:
- Set up the joystick in the VSSetup so you will get the death roll.
-Play the game go fly
- Now while spinning - set the throttle on your joystick to about 50%
-- Does the rate of spining change? (it should lessen or switch directions)

-- I that happens - here's what to do:
In VSSetup you can have a thee axis joystick - select the "Joystick and Throttle Reversed" Option.

Why do I have to do that:
-- A three axis joystick w/throttle has 4 axis (the throttle counts as the 4th). Our joystick switch the z axis and throttle names when reporting to VS. The Joystick and Throttle Reversed option lets VS know the names backwards and ID's them correctly :-)

Reverse and inversion aren't the same thing here in VS (semmantics, I know, sadly). Reversing just switched the names of the inputs so the Games doesn't load them backwards. It doesn't invert the direction.

Here's how I fixed it:

In your VS directory, there should be a file called vegastrike.config
It is an XML styled file, so any text editor can handle it.
Look for a section titled: (about 1/3 through the file, around line 310)

Code: Select all

<!-- #joy_t_a_rev -->
Right below it is a line that should look something like this:

Code: Select all

<axis name="z" joystick="0" axis="3"/>
Add inverse="true" to the end just before the /, like so:

Code: Select all

<axis name="z" joystick="0" axis="3" inverse="true"/>
Make sure there is that last thing on the line you edit is a /> -Its rather important!!

By adding the inverse="true" option, telling VS to reverse the Z axis, your ship should roll like normal :D

KillerB wrote:they have some guns that shoot right through shields. I gotta get me some of those!!
Those are weapons that do phase damage there are a few available to players but some percentage of all weapon effects go through the shields so look carefully at the weapon specs for a high phase damage stats.
